Recap: Rainier Christian Mustangs vs. Pope John Paul II Eagles        
        
		
            
 The Rainier Christian Mustangs's game  last Tuesday was a tough loss, but they didn't let that memory haunt them  on Thursday. They strolled past Pope John Paul II with  points to spare, taking the game  51-37. This was payback for Rainier Christian, who suffered a  45-17  defeat the last time these two teams met.
 Rainier Christian's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but  Luci Ramey led the charge by  scoring 12 points. As a matter of fact, that's the most points  Ramey has scored all season. The team also got some help courtesy of  Nola Russell, who  scored 13 points.
 Rainier Christian's victory  ended a three-game drought at home  and  bumped them up to 6-5. As for Pope John Paul II, their loss dropped their record down to 5-4.
 Both  squ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Rainier Christian will take on Sound Christian at 5:00  p.m.  on Tuesday. As for Pope John Paul II,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Evergreen Lutheran at 1:30  p.m.  on Saturday. Evergreen Lutheran's defense has only allowed 29.2  points per game this season, so Pope John Paul II's offense will have their work cut out for them.
